Overview

LM2671N-12/NOPB from Texas Instruments is a monolithic step-down (buck) DC-DC switching regulator IC delivering 500 mA output current with fixed 12 V output, 260 kHz fixed-frequency operation, ±1.5% output voltage tolerance over line/load/temperature, and 94% peak efficiency at 24 VIN/500 mA. It integrates a 0.25 Ω DMOS power switch and supports input voltages from 6.5 V to 40 V - used in industrial power supplies, distributed power architectures, and battery-fed systems requiring stable mid-range voltage rails.

Technical Context

The LM2671N-12/NOPB implements a voltage-mode PWM controller with an internal 260 kHz oscillator and integrated high-side DMOS FET. Its feedback loop uses a precision 1.21 V reference and high-gain error amplifier referenced to the FB pin - for fixed-output versions, FB is internally connected to the output, eliminating external resistors. The device operates in continuous conduction mode (CCM) across its rated load range and features cycle-by-cycle current limiting with thermal foldback.

Functional modes include active regulation (ON/OFF ≥ 1.4 V), low-power shutdown (ON/OFF ≤ 0.8 V, ISTBY = 50 μA typical), and frequency synchronization via the SYNC pin. Soft-start is implemented by charging an external capacitor on the SS pin, controlling output ramp rate; the CB pin provides bootstrap drive for the high-side switch, requiring a 100 nF ceramic capacitor tied to VSW.

Key Specifications

ParameterValue and Actual Design Meaning
Output VoltageFixed 12 V ±1.5% over full line, load, and temperature range - ensures stable rail for logic, analog, and interface ICs without external feedback components.
Max Output Current500 mA ensured - supports moderate-power loads such as microcontrollers, sensors, and communication modules without derating.
Input Voltage Range6.5 V to 40 V - accommodates wide-input industrial, automotive, and telecom supply buses including 12 V, 24 V, and 36 V nominal systems.
Switching Frequency260 kHz (±10%) - enables use of compact, low-ESR inductors and capacitors while maintaining EMI below critical bands.
Efficiency94% typical at VIN = 24 V, IOUT = 500 mA - minimizes thermal stress and eliminates need for heatsinks on PCB copper traces.
RDS(ON)0.25 Ω (typical at TJ = 25°C) - reduces conduction loss and improves light-load efficiency compared to higher-RDS(ON) alternatives.
Quiescent Current3.6 mA typical (active), 50 μA typical (shutdown) - enables low-power standby operation in battery-backed or energy-conscious systems.

Pinout & Package

LM2671N-12/NOPB is packaged in an 8-pin PDIP (Plastic Dual In-line Package) with body size 9.81 mm × 6.35 mm. Pin 1 is CB (bootstrap capacitor connection), Pin 2 is SS (soft-start), Pin 3 is SYNC (frequency sync input), Pin 4 is FB (feedback input), Pin 5 is ON/OFF (enable control), Pin 6 is GND (power ground), Pin 7 is VIN (input supply), and Pin 8 is VSW (switch node). Pins 2, 3, 5, and 7 are NC in PDIP but functionally assigned per datasheet; only pins 1, 4, 6, 7, and 8 are electrically active in fixed-output configuration.

Pin/TerminalCircuit RoleDesign Meaning
CB (Pin 1)Bootstrap capacitor connectionDrives gate of internal high-side DMOS FET above VIN to ensure full enhancement; requires 100 nF ceramic cap to VSW.
SS (Pin 2)Soft-start controlExternal capacitor sets output voltage ramp time; floating disables soft-start - prevents inrush current during power-up.
SYNC (Pin 3)Frequency synchronization inputAccepts external TTL/CMOS clock >275 kHz to align switching frequency; open-circuit defaults to 260 kHz internal oscillator.
FB (Pin 4)Feedback sense inputInternally tied to output for fixed 12 V version - no external divider needed; enables precise regulation without component tolerance drift.
ON/OFF (Pin 5)Enable/disable controlTTL-compatible input: ≥1.4 V = ON, ≤0.8 V = OFF; 50 μA standby current allows low-power system-level sequencing.
GND (Pin 6)Power ground referencePrimary return path for VIN, VSW, and internal circuitry; must be short, low-impedance connection to minimize noise and thermal resistance.
VIN (Pin 7)Main input supplyAccepts 6.5–40 V DC; powers internal bias circuits and high-side switch; requires local 22 μF tantalum bypass capacitor.
VSW (Pin 8)Switch node outputDrains internal DMOS FET; connects to inductor and Schottky catch diode cathode - high dv/dt node requiring careful layout.

FAQ

What is the maximum input voltage rating for the LM2671N-12/NOPB?

The LM2671N-12/NOPB has an absolute maximum input voltage rating of 45 V, with recommended operating range from 6.5 V to 40 V. Operation beyond 40 V risks exceeding safe junction temperature or triggering internal protection circuits. For sustained reliability, maintain VIN ≤ 40 V under all conditions including transients - verified in TI's SNVS008L datasheet Section 7.1.

Does the LM2671N-12/NOPB require external feedback resistors?

No, the LM2671N-12/NOPB does not require external feedback resistors. As a fixed-output variant, its internal feedback divider is factory-trimmed to deliver precisely 12 V - the FB pin is internally connected to the output. This eliminates resistor tolerance errors and simplifies layout, distinguishing it from the adjustable LM2671MX-ADJ version which requires two external resistors.

Can the LM2671N-12/NOPB be synchronized to an external clock?

Yes, the LM2671N-12/NOPB supports external frequency synchronization via its SYNC pin (Pin 3). When driven with a TTL/CMOS-compatible clock signal >275 kHz, the internal 260 kHz oscillator locks to the external source. This feature enables EMI reduction through frequency alignment and is detailed in Section 8.3.5 of the LM2671N-12/NOPB datasheet.

What thermal considerations apply to the LM2671N-12/NOPB in PDIP package?

The LM2671N-12/NOPB in PDIP (P package) has a junction-to-ambient thermal resistance (RθJA) of 95°C/W under standard JEDEC test conditions. To maintain TJ ≤ 125°C at full 500 mA load, keep ambient temperature ≤ 77°C or add copper pour and thermal vias. Unlike SOIC or WSON variants, PDIP relies on lead-frame conduction - avoid excessive solder mask over pads.
